    Family pays tribute to 21 year old killed in Maesteg crash

    South Wales Police is continuing its investigation into the fatal road traffic collision which occurred on the junction of Llynfi Road and Upper Street, Maesteg, on Saturday, April 25, at 12:04am.

    The family of Brandon Tatchell, the 21-year-old who died following the collision, have given the following tribute:

    “Brandon was a much-loved son, grandson, brother, nephew, cousin, and friend to many.

    “Brandon’s fun-loving demeanour will truly be missed by everyone. Anyone who knew Brandon will know that if someone needed help or guidance he would always try his upmost to help in whichever way he could.

    “Brandon was a hard-working young man who loved to be at work, and everyone was proud of Brandon for advancing himself through the company.

    “Brandon had many friends and family who would tell you he is a character and made them smile often.”
